Output 821b462bc5539e86a1a07742fd491ffe8762ef21cb989a7f2c58840ff7713db6:0

value
651000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095849623462090b2fe19de998c02853f97036c5 OP_EQUAL
address
32YRmXxShYv96h5mFgPQXxxAxaNzRgnn4h
transaction
821b462bc5539e86a1a07742fd491ffe8762ef21cb989a7f2c58840ff7713db6
confirmations
350110
spent
true